|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.I had really mixed feelings about this BT speaker. (+) The speaker itself is pretty good, Feels nice and sturdy, like you can take it where ever you want and it will reliably perform. I spent the weekend with it in the woodshop and felt as good about it as I do construction radios, with the benefit of not wasting a 21V on music. (+) The idea of being able to add a bunch of these to a Sony Music Center app and linking them so you're whole party is synced. I only have one so I can't comment on how well it worked or the range. The literature from Sony says you can connect 100, but I wonder if you can have them on the front porch, by the pool, under the pergola, in the living room and they all are still in sync to the same source or not. (-) Overall the bass is a little heavy and I was dissappointed to find out that I couldn't modify the balance in the Sony Music Center when I downloaded that app. (-) It feels like most speakers that are in this price range ($90 - $150) that are being released have Alexa/Google Assistance/etc. integration which, while not something I'm in too, seems odd to be lacking. (-) I've charged it once, and it took much longer than I expected. My wireless headphone and computer peripherals all charge in around an hour and in the case of headphones, are good for 16 hours afterwards. I didn't time it, but it took at least twice as long for this speaker to charge. (-) The biggest draw back for me was the gimmicky part. I didn't care for either the strobe light effect or the "Party Booster" feature. Party Booster in particular reeks of a gimmick that your friends will use once and then the feature will be completely forgotten. Fortunately you don't HAVE to use either of these and it functions fine without them. Overall my verdict is that this is a very good party speaker that you can take with you to tailgates, the beach, working in your garage, the lakehouse, etc. Its just not the best on the market in the price range.

Being Generous @ 3 Stars...
|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.This BT speaker is covered in a cloth-like material that gives it a different grip - but I see this as a potential problem down the line with a huge potential to attract & retain grime. Battery time is great if you don't play it loud the entire time and disable the lighting and the extra sound modes. Using those features - the battery is about average, Even though this speaker comes with a whole lot of various printed materials in the box, almost an excessive amount considering the times, the included 'quick start' operational instructions are absolutely horrendous. Ultimately you will need to go to Sony online to find clear instructions on how to use the Party mode (tap on unit for sounds) feature or to even do something that should be very simple - like using the NFC pairing mode - to name a few. From a purely sound reproduction point-of-view, I am comparing this unit to a XB20 - which we love - and in comparison, this design sounds worse and with the inclusion of the awful cloth-like covering, this is a speaker product I simply cannot recommend. The one good thing I will note on this model is the voice prompted battery level. That's cool.

Great sound, terrible app experience
|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.I actually have a different color of this one, also. So you may see this review twice. The speaker is a great size for easy mobility, use a USB cable (included) to charge, and offers the ability to group with another XB21 or XB41 speaker. The charging cable is just that, a cable. You'll need your own USB hub or adapter to charge it from a wall outlet, which can be a bit annoying. However, given the need to charge everything via USB, makes these dongles a common place at home. My only really issue was with the app. I wrote this on a review for the XB41, as well. I found that the app would very frequently go into "Needs Setup" with the paired speaker. This caused you to have to turn off/on bluetooth or re-pair the speaker to use any of the features within the app. The grouping was also very broken. I would often find myself creating a group, only for the speakers to go back into setup required. From time to time, the speaker's bluetooth light would be flashing quickly, but still playing music from my phone. Outside of those small quirks, it's a great speaker, that you can take to the pool, the beach, your shower, and even for your backyard while you star gaze. I was really impressed with the larger than life sound that was delivered. However, if you want a better bass response, and can afford to, I'd go for the bigger XB41 instead.
